Taxonomy
Itagnostus was named by Opik (1979) [Sepkoski's age data: Cm mMid-u]. It is not extant.

It was synonymized subjectively with Peronopsis by Robison (1988) and Jell and Adrain (2002).

It was assigned to Agnostida by Sepkoski (2002); and to Peronopsidae by Naimark and Pegel (2017) and Lerosey-Aubril et al. (2020).

Diagnosis
ReferenceDiagnosis
E. B. Naimark and T. V. Pegel 2017Cephalon with narrow border structures, glabella bipartite, F3 straight, F2 as short notches on sides, basal lobes small. Pygidial border moderately wide, tending to flatten, with tiny spines, border furrow moderately wide; postaxial furrow present, F1 and F2 as short notches, posteroaxial depression undeveloped, axis constricted across M2, M1 wider than M2, pygidial median node of moderate size.
